The Colony of Northern 42 is a colossal, environmentally stunning nation, notable for its daily referendums and ritual sacrifices. The hard-working population of 9.638 billion Northern 42ians are highly moralistic and fiercely conservative, in the sense that they tend to believe most things should be outlawed. People who have good jobs and work quietly at them are lauded; others are viewed with suspicion.

The medium-sized government prioritizes Law & Order, although Administration, Education, and Defense are also considered important. The average income tax rate is 26.5%, but much higher for the wealthy.

The Northern 42ian economy, worth 481 trillion Dollars a year, is fairly diversified and led by the Beef-Based Agriculture industry, with significant contributions from Trout Farming, Information Technology, and Woodchip Exports. Average income is 49,949 Dollars, and evenly distributed, with the richest citizens earning only 2.2 times as much as the poorest.

Illegal moonshine operations get taken out with laser-guided airstrikes, a degree in Leader Science with a Minor in Awesomeology starts many political careers, private law firms are unheard of, and any body part that can be cut off a person is no longer considered to be their property. Crime, especially youth-related, is totally unknown, thanks to a well-funded police force and progressive social policies in education and welfare. Northern 42's national animal is the Lion, which frolics freely in the nation's many lush forests.
